Nepal Announces To Ban Unregistered Social Media Platforms
Social media apps appear on the screen of a phone of a Nepali user in Nepal on September 4, 2025, following the government's announcement to ban the social media platform in the Himalayan nation. The meeting held in Nepal on September 4, 2025, attended by Communication and Information Technology Minister Prithivi Subba Gurung, ministry officials, representatives from the Nepal Telecommunication Authority, telecom operators, and internet service providers, makes the decision. According to ministry officials, all unregistered platforms are restricted with immediate effect. The government sets a seven-day deadline for mandatory registration, which expires on September 3, 2025. Currently, platforms such as Viber, TikTok, Wetalk, and Nimbuzz are registered, while Telegram and Global Diary are in the process. (Photo by Subaas Shrestha/NurPhoto)
